SUMMARY
William H Brown are pleased to offer for sale this 2 bedroom end of terraced house in the Market Town of Spalding, close to amenities, shops and schools. Accommodation comprises of Kitchen, Lounge, Conservatory, Downstairs Cloakroom, Family Shower Room, 2 Bedrooms, Front & Rear Gardens, Garage.


DESCRIPTION
William H Brown are pleased to offer for sale this 2 bedroom end of terraced house.

Accommodation 


Entrance Lobby 
Having partially glazed uPVC front entrance door, uPVC obscure glazed window.

Cloakroom 
Having fully tiled walls, uPVC obscure glazed window to front aspect, low level WC, electric wall heater. Part obscure glazed timber door to: -

Entrance Hall 
Having radiator, staircase leading off with storage cupboard beneath, coved cornice, textured ceiling,

Kitchen 8' 1" x 8' 7" ( 2.46m x 2.62m )
Having coved cornice, textured ceiling, extractor fan, uPVC double glazed window to the front aspect, range of base cupboards and drawers with worktop over, matching wall mounted cupboards, space for fridge and freezer, central heating programmer, wall mounted boiler, space for automatic washing machine, radiator.

Lounge 16' 1" x 11' 4" ( 4.90m x 3.45m )
Having uPVC window to side aspect, coved cornice, textured ceiling, spotlights with fan, wooden fireplace surround with marble inset and hearth incoporating gas fire, TV point, telephone point, radiator, double glazed patio doors to: -

Conservatory 9' 6" x 7' 11" ( 2.90m x 2.41m )
Of uPVC construction and having tiled floor and polycarbonate roof, side entrance door, served by power and lighting.

Stairs & First Floor Landing 
Having loft hatch, coved cornice, textured ceiling.

Bedroom One 12' 6" x 10' 5" ( 3.81m x 3.18m )
Having uPVC window to front aspect, coved cornice, textured ceiling, radiator, TV aerial point, range of fitted bedroom furniture including double wardrobes with over bed storage lockers, side table with drawers. Built-in cupboard housing the hot water cylinder with immersion heater.

Bedroom Two 9' 5" x 8' 2" ( 2.87m x 2.49m )
Having uPVC double glazed window to the rear aspect, fitted wardrobe with mirrored sliding doors, radiator, coved cornice, textured ceiling, telephone point.
